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
51564349 966359 75882 89072636083
09 583089
09 583089
35774032 0417613 91866665176
All about undefined
Interested in learning more?
09 583089
35774032 0417613 91866665176
See more
929729499 9386525934 5921485057
453030054 64221082 70989473
See more
833795309 8899716093 356
2458 095422789 3638
See more